2007 mustang with 139k miles?
Saw an ad on craigslist for a 2007 ford mustang v6 with 139k miles. (Clean title)
Is that way too many miles on a car that year? If I do buy it can I expect problems with the car with that mileage?
Btw hes asking 7400 obo for it. Worth it?
Any help is appreciated
Price sounds ok for one in decent shape.touch it and drive it before you buy it. Ask the seller for a car fax if possible. Take someone with you that knows cars…
You ask is it worth it. The answer is yes. Average retail for this car is $9,525 for a super nice one and wholesale it is worth $6,925. So, $7,400 is a reasonable price for this car if it is really nice and has been taken care of. Ignore those who tell you not to get a V6. Your insurance will be much cheaper and the 2007 V6 has 210 H.P. And 240 lb/ft of torque. This is plenty for this car. It will not be a racer but it will not be slow either. Reliability will be just as good as a V8. Saying all this, be very careful buying any car off Craigslist or Ebay. The 2007 Mustang is a very reliable car but It could be a flood car or had severe damage. Take a trusted mechanic with you to inspect this car otherwise you could get burned. The money you pay the mechanic will be money well spent.
